build打包去掉console

1,098 阅读1分钟

利用babel-plugin-transform-remove-console插件解决

首先

npm i babel-plugin-transform-remove-console --save-dev

然后在babel.config.js里面配置插件

const plugins = ['@vue/babel-plugin-transform-vue-jsx']
if (process.env.NODE_ENV === 'production') {
  plugins.push('transform-remove-console')
}
module.exports = {
  plugins: plugins
}

再执行

npm run build

我们会发现console已经去掉了